Hardwood Floor Polishing in Boston, MA
Hardwood floor polishing is a service designed to restore the natural beauty and luster of existing hardwood surfaces. This process involves cleaning, buffing, and applying specialized finishes to smooth out scratches, dullness, and minor imperfections, resulting in a refreshed appearance. Projects typically include residential hallways, living rooms, dining areas, and other high-traffic spaces where hardwood floors may show signs of wear over time. Homeowners often seek this service to enhance their floors’ visual appeal before hosting gatherings, or as part of routine maintenance to prolong the life of their flooring.
Before requesting hardwood floor polishing, property owners usually want to understand the condition of their floors, including the level of damage and the type of finish currently in place. It’s important to consider whether the floors require only polishing or if deeper repairs, such as sanding or refinishing, are necessary. Additionally, understanding the potential impact on daily living during the process and any recommended preparations can help ensure a smooth experience. Proper assessment and communication can lead to the best results for maintaining the durability and appearance of hardwood floors.

Hardwood Floor Polishing Questions
What is hardwood floor polishing? Hardwood floor polishing involves applying a finishing treatment to restore shine and smoothness, enhancing the appearance of the wood surface.
When should hardwood floors be polished? Floors should be polished when they appear dull, scratched, or worn to maintain their appearance and protect the wood.
Can polishing remove scratches and stains? Polishing can improve the surface appearance and reduce minor scratches, but deep stains or gouges may require additional repair methods.
Is hardwood floor polishing suitable for all types of wood? Most hardwood floors can be polished, but the process may vary depending on the wood type and finish; consulting a professional is recommended.
